Why Gel Nails Are Perfect for Vacation

Nobody wants to deal with chipped polish halfway through a trip. Gel polish is cured under a UV or LED lamp, so it sets quickly and can provide long-lasting wear when applied correctly.

A good gel manicure can:

  • Last around two to three weeks
  • Resist everyday smudging once cured
  • Keep its glossy finish
  • Work well for beach vacations and city trips
  • Look polished in travel photos

For the best results, preparation matters just as much as the design.

When Should You Get Gel Nails Before a Vacation?

Try to schedule your manicure one or two days before your trip. This gives you time to check the finished manicure and fix any small issue before you leave.

Before applying gel polish, gently push back the cuticles, shape the nails, lightly buff the surface if required, and remove excess oil.

10 Best Gel Nail Art Designs for Vacation

1. Minimal Nude Gel Nails

Nude gel nails are perfect if you want something simple and elegant.

Choose a nude shade that complements your skin tone and add a tiny gold dot, delicate line, or small star on one or two nails.

This style works beautifully for European vacations, city breaks, and neutral outfits.

2. Milky White With Soft Chrome

Milky white gel nails with a subtle chrome finish are perfect for beach vacations.

The glossy finish catches natural sunlight beautifully and pairs especially well with white dresses, linen outfits, and swimwear.

3. Soft Pastel Gel Nails

Want something more colorful? Try a different pastel shade on each nail.

Baby blue, mint, lilac, soft pink, and butter yellow create a playful vacation look without becoming too overwhelming.

4. Modern French Gel Nails

French nails are a classic for a reason.

For a vacation version, keep the tips thin and use a sheer pink or beige base. Almond-shaped nails make the design look even more elegant. You can also switch traditional white tips for soft blue, coral, or pastel tips.

5. Destination Inspired Nail Art

Let your destination inspire your manicure. For a tropical vacation, try tiny waves or seashell details. For Greece, combine white and blue.

For a desert trip, choose warm sand tones with a metallic accent. For Tokyo, try matcha green with a tiny floral detail. Keep the artwork subtle so your nails complement your travel photos instead of overpowering them.

6. Short Square Gel Nails

Long nails are not necessary for a great vacation manicure. Short square gel nails are practical if you plan to hike, explore cities, carry luggage, or spend lots of time outdoors.

Try classic red, deep berry, cobalt blue, coral, or chocolate brown.

7. Ocean Blue Gel Nails

Ocean-inspired nails are an easy choice for beach vacations. Combine aqua, turquoise, sky blue, or deep navy for a layered ocean effect. You can also add tiny white wave details to one or two nails.

8. Peach and Coral Nails

Peach and coral gel nails look gorgeous in summer and photograph beautifully against warm skin tones. They also pair easily with white, beige, cream, and colorful vacation outfits.

9. Pearl Shimmer Gel Nails

Going on a honeymoon or planning special dinners? A sheer pearl gel manicure gives your nails a soft glow without looking too flashy.

Add subtle chrome or shimmer for an elegant evening effect.

10. Tropical Floral Gel Nails

A simple nude or milky white base with tiny tropical flowers is perfect for an island getaway. Keep most nails minimal and use floral artwork on one or two accent nails.

How to Apply Gel Polish

Start with clean, prepared nails. Apply a thin base coat and cure it according to the manufacturer’s instructions.

Apply two thin layers of color, curing each layer separately. Finish with your top coat and cure it according to the product instructions. Avoid getting uncured gel on your skin because repeated exposure can cause skin sensitivity or allergic reactions.

Travel Nail Care Tips

Even a good gel manicure needs some care during vacation.

Use cuticle oil.

Dry cuticles can make an otherwise beautiful manicure look messy. Keep a small bottle of cuticle oil in your toiletries bag and use it regularly.

Do Not Use Your Nails as Tools

Opening cans, scraping surfaces, or forcing luggage zippers with your nails can cause lifting or breakage.

Your nails are accessories, not tools.

Carry an emergency nail kit.

A small nail kit can save you if something goes wrong.

Consider packing a nail file, nail glue, a few press-on nails, and some matching polish.

What to Do If Your Gel Nail Chips on Vacation

A small chip does not mean you need to replace the entire manicure.

Gently file the rough edge and apply a small amount of matching regular polish if available.

If a nail breaks completely, a temporary press-on nail can help until you return home.

If your natural nail is painful, bleeding, or injured, do not cover it with glue or a press-on nail. Let it heal or get professional help.

How to Remove Gel Nails After Vacation

Whatever you do, do not peel your gel polish off.

Peeling can remove layers of your natural nail and leave them weak.

Gel should be removed carefully using the appropriate removal method for your product. If the gel does not come away easily, do not force it.

A professional nail technician can safely remove stubborn gel.

FAQs About Gel Nail Art for Vacations

Can I Get Gel Nails Right Before a Flight?

Yes. You can get gel nails shortly before flying, but booking your appointment one or two days before your trip gives you more time to deal with any unexpected issue.

How Long Do Gel Nails Last on Vacation?

A properly applied gel manicure can often last around two to three weeks. Wear time depends on preparation, products, application technique, nail growth, and how much stress your nails experience.

Are Gel Nails Good for a Beach Vacation?

Yes. Gel nails are generally more resistant to everyday wear than traditional polish, making them a convenient choice for beach vacations. However, excessive water exposure and physical impact can still cause lifting or damage.

Can I Do Gel Nails at Home?

Yes. With a suitable UV or LED lamp and compatible gel products, you can create simple gel manicures at home. Follow the curing instructions provided with your products.

What Is the Best Nail Shape for Vacation?

Almond, oval, and short square shapes are all good choices. If you expect to be very active during your trip, shorter nails are usually more practical.
